Present Yourself
If you’d like to be a featured speaker, or want to contribute a mini-presentation on a topic of interest, then contact us. We’re a great place to try out that PHP conference talk you’re developing, or the material of an article you want to write on PHP. Presenting on a subject is also one of the best ways to learn it thoroughly! We provide:- A wireless PA system
- Lavalier microphone
- Projector with HDMI input (you are responsible for appropriate adapters if your laptop doesn’t have an HDMI port)
- 45 minutes of riveting presentation (or 15 minutes of mini-presentation)
- slides with large, high-contrast letters (especially for code samples)

Meeting Flow
Our meetings typically follow this schedule, but there are no guarantees.7:00 7:15 | Chaos |
7:15 7:30 | Announcements |
7:30 7:45 | Mini-presentation |
7:45 8:00 | Break |
8:00 8:45 | Featured Presentation |
8:45 9:00 | Shutdown and networking |
9:00 whenever | After party at local eatery (if food is not provided during the meeting) |
